What Chantra Means

Chantra is a Khmer (Cambodian) name, also adopted as a modern name elsewhere, meaning 'moon'. It is associated with beauty and serenity.

The Story of Chantra

This name arrives like the soft glow of the moon, a serene and mystical sound with ancient roots for your child.

Chantra is a Khmer name meaning 'moon,' a name deeply connected to Cambodian culture and its celestial reverence. Also appearing as a modern given name elsewhere, it first registered in the mid-1970s, reaching its peak in 1988, evoking peace and luminous beauty.
